Bad Religion sells one shoe for Keep a Breast foundation

Bad Religion sells one shoe for Keep a Breast foundation
by Aubin Paul Bad Religion 17 years ago

It might be a little odd, but legendary punk band, Bad Religion is selling a single shoe. Of course, the shoe is an exclusive, hand-painted Vans slip on, and the purpose is to raise money for the Keep A Breast charity. The shoe is actually part of a larger auction which features unique memorabilia from The Matches, All Time Low, New Found Glory, the Briggs, The Bronx and countless more.
